Atlanta vs Johns Creek
Atlanta, GA compared with Johns Creek, GA · 22 miles apart
Atlanta has 529,110 residents to Johns Creek’s 80,401. Atlanta comes out ahead on median rent, average commute. Johns Creek does better on median household income, homeownership, bachelor's degree +.
| Atlanta, GA | Johns Creek, GA | |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 529,110 | 80,401 |
| Density (per sq mi) | 3,911 | 2,609 |
| Median household income | $85,652 | $160,093 |
| Median home value | $439,600 | $629,400 |
| Median rent | $1,711 | $2,257 |
| Homeownership | 46.4% | 80.4% |
| Average commute | 26.5 min | 30.1 min |
| Median age | 34.2 | 43.3 |
| Bachelor's degree + | 59.2% | 72.7% |
| Poverty rate | 16.9% | 4.2% |
| Unemployment | 5.9% | 4.1% |
| Price to income | 5.1× | 3.9× |
Highlighted where one city is clearly better on that measure. Population, density, home value and median age carry no highlight — a higher number there is good or bad depending on what you want.
